Foros - Stratos

Programadores => General Programadores => Mensaje iniciado por: fiero en 05 de Noviembre de 2002, 01:06:18 PM

Título: Construcción de árbol Huffman
Publicado por: fiero en 05 de Noviembre de 2002, 01:06:18 PM
                                Hola,
Hace tiempo hice un compresor jpeg, funciona bien, lo que pasa es que con archivos grandes me falla la codificación Huffman. Falla porque en un jpg los códigos huffman no pueden ser mayores de 16 bits y a mí se me forman unos árboles hasta de 17 bits de profundidad. También he notado que otros programas como Acdsee o Photoshop hacen una repartición más eficiente de las ramas del árbol Huffman, aunque al final el tamaño del fichero comprimido sea similar al mio. He buscado mucho por ahí y solo encuentro alguna explicación básica o código fuente (ya sabeis lo tedioso que resulta estudiar el código de otros, cuando es largo).

Me interesaria saber si hay alguna forma eficiente de construir el árbol, me interesa el método o sea el "conceptu". Es que yo no he estudiado la carrera de informática y sé que algunos de vosotros estais en ello y seguro que se dá algo de huffman...

saludos                                
Título: Construcción de árbol Huffman
Publicado por: fiero en 05 de Noviembre de 2002, 01:45:51 PM
                                Bueno, todas las paginas siguen la misma forma de construcción http://www.ace.ual.es/~vruiz/investigacion...html/node5.html pero con ese método me salen unos churros enormes

Si se os ocurre algo no dudeis en postear  :ojo:

saludos